     GILBERT, ARIZONA (May 9, 2018) – Earthworks Environmental, LLC has expanded its Arizona operation with the hiring of Aaron Gordon as a compliance manager.

Prior to joining Earthworks Environmental, Gordon worked for 10 years in the primary fields of environmental due diligence and contaminated site management for both regional and multi-national environmental consulting firms.

Most recently he was the transaction services lead for the Cleveland, Ohio, office of Environmental Resources Management (ERM), a global provider of environmental, health, safety, risk, social consulting services, and sustainability related services.

“By offering land acquisition due diligence services, combined with our existing construction stormwater and dust permitting compliance services, we can provide seamless service from land acquisition through final site stabilization,” said Cherie Koester, Principal/Founder of Earthworks Environmental. “Aaron is a great asset to our team.”

Gordon has completed hundreds of environmental due diligence projects including transaction screens, lease exits assessments, desktop-based assessments of sites both domestically and abroad, and Phase I Environmental Site Assessments. His project experience has included agricultural properties, vacant and occupied residential and commercial properties, and active and closed industrial facilities primarily focused on manufacturing operations.

Working with diverse due diligence project teams in North America, Europe, and Asia, Gordon has worked under strict confidentiality and expedited timeframes. In addition, his experience with Phase II Investigations and contaminated site management allows him to recognize potential contaminants. This assists clients in making informed decisions on potential cleanup options and liability concerns.

Gordon is a graduate of Johnson State College in Johnson, Vermont, with a degree in natural resource management. He is a U.S. Army veteran.  He served as a combat engineer, training sergeant and paratrooper. He was deployed in support of Operation Enduring Freedom (Afghanistan).
